A couple more from last Thursday night in Munising. I'd always wanted to go and check out Miner's Beach in Pictured Rocks, and I knew there was a (LITTLE) waterfall there, so Fran, Mary, and I went down to the beach at sunset and got some absolutely stunning shots.

On the way to Miner's Beach we stopped at Miner's Castle about 20 minutes before sunset, and for those that didn't know, it's now missing one peak from the drop this spring.


Next is of Miner's Beach Falls, with it's low volume summer flow. Worked alright for me! I added some color to this shot, since I was shooting east, and all the color in the sky was to the west. I also dodged and burned the waterfall in to make it pop out a little more and provide some contrast.


This next shot is about 20 feet west of the waterfall, looking west into the sunset and towards Munising. I think I had around a 30 second exposure time for this image.
